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

 
Reply to this topicStart new topic
> MySQL HTML PHP
kaminskp
post
Post #1





Grupa: Zarejestrowani
Postów: 98
Pomógł: 0
Dołączył: 18.03.2008
Skąd: Olsztyn

Ostrzeżenie: (20%)
X----


Mam bazę zbudowaną z paru tabel które są w relacji z jedną tabelą która jest zbudowana z 93 pozycji czy też pól. Tę tabelę muszę wypełnić danymi. Myślałem ją rozdzielić ale mój promotor nakazał mi że ma być jedna tabela. Dane mają być wprowadzane na paru stronach HTML. Jeśli macie jakieś pomysły lub rozwiązania będę wdzięczny.
Go to the top of the page
+Quote Post
Zosiek
post
Post #2





Grupa: Zarejestrowani
Postów: 140
Pomógł: 22
Dołączył: 1.05.2009
Skąd: Będzin

Ostrzeżenie: (0%)
-----


Ale o co dokładnie ci chodzi. Nie podałeś problemu.
Go to the top of the page
+Quote Post
kaminskp
post
Post #3





Grupa: Zarejestrowani
Postów: 98
Pomógł: 0
Dołączył: 18.03.2008
Skąd: Olsztyn

Ostrzeżenie: (20%)
X----


Mój problem dotyczy pobrania danych podstawienia pod zmienne i po wciśnięciu zapisz aby dane w zmiennych z trzech stron zostały dodane jako jeden rekord
Go to the top of the page
+Quote Post
Zosiek
post
Post #4





Grupa: Zarejestrowani
Postów: 140
Pomógł: 22
Dołączył: 1.05.2009
Skąd: Będzin

Ostrzeżenie: (0%)
-----


A nie możesz stworzyć 3 kolumn i do każdej wstawiać po zmiennej od każdej strony??
Go to the top of the page
+Quote Post
kaminskp
post
Post #5





Grupa: Zarejestrowani
Postów: 98
Pomógł: 0
Dołączył: 18.03.2008
Skąd: Olsztyn

Ostrzeżenie: (20%)
X----


Właśnie tak chciałem zrobić ale promotor nie chce abym tak robił.
Go to the top of the page
+Quote Post
Brick
post
Post #6





Grupa: Zarejestrowani
Postów: 107
Pomógł: 9
Dołączył: 16.02.2004
Skąd: Kraków

Ostrzeżenie: (0%)
-----


Nie wiem czy dobrze rozumiem:
1. Są 3 strony HTML z oddzielnymi formularzami?
2. Każdy z tych formularzy ma zapisać dane do jednej tabeli jako jeden rekord?
3. Rozumiem, że tabela do której mają być zapisane dane ma jakiś autoincrement ID?

Jeżeli tak to jak bym zrobił tak:
Pierwszy formularz robi insert, zapytanie zwraca mysql_insert_id, które zapisujemy do sesji czy cookie. Przy otwarciu następnego formularza robimy update odwołując się do ID z sesji czy cookie.

Chyba że nie rozumiem pytania...
Go to the top of the page
+Quote Post
kaminskp
post
Post #7





Grupa: Zarejestrowani
Postów: 98
Pomógł: 0
Dołączył: 18.03.2008
Skąd: Olsztyn

Ostrzeżenie: (20%)
X----


Dane mają być zapisane z 3 stron jako jeden rekord.
Już też myślę, że kiedy na pierwszej stronie będą podane dane podstawowe osoby i je zapisać pobierając id rekordu ostatnio dodanego w sesji obsługiwanej. Następne strony jak zostaną podane jakieś informacje
muszę dopisać z nich dane do wcześniej zapisanego rekordu. W tym rekordzie nie wszystkie pola będą miały jakieś informacje

Ja już myślałem i nie wiem czy się nie mylę. Do sesji stworzyć zmienną zbudowaną z 93 zmiennych zdaje się tablica:
Dane[
Nazwisko_imie as string,
Miejscowosc as string,
pesel as integer];
nie wiem jak takie typy zmiennych wyglądają w PHP.

Podaję tu dwa sposoby o których myślę jeśli możesz mi wskazać jakiś dobry to będą Ci wdzięczny.
Dzięki

Ten post edytował kaminskp 3.10.2009, 23:06:13
Go to the top of the page
+Quote Post

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 9.09.2025 - 11:35